Women's serves must be recorded at or over 200 km/h (124.3 mph) minimum standard speed. Only one serve per player is recorded here. For example, Andy Roddick has several 140 mph (225.3 km/h) or faster serves on his record but only his personal best of 249 km/h (155 mph) is included. Meer weergeven This article lists the fastest record serve speeds for men's and women's professional tennis. Max reported speeds are dubious due to the occasional errors with ATP radar equipment. Federer reclaimed his Wimbledon title in 2009, a year after losing it to Nadal. In the final, he faced Roddick for the third time and won in a marathon match that lasted 4 hours and 17 minutes. Federer won the match 5-7, 7-6 (8-6), 7-6 (7-5), 3-6, 16-14, breaking Roddick’s serve only once.
